8-Feb-2013
Other Events
On February 6, 2013, Cleco Power LLC ("Cleco Power"), a wholly owned subsidiary of Cleco Corporation, received notification from the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ission ("FERC") of its approval of the settlement agreement filed on December 21, 2012 as previously disclosed in Cleco Power's Form 8-K fil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on December 28, 2012. FERC found the settlement agreement to be fair, reasonable, and in the public interest. The settlement agreement allows the adoption of a formula rate methodology for transmission delivery and ancillary services provided by Cleco Power under the Open Access Transmission Tariff ("OATT") and the existing bilateral Electric System Interconnection Agreements that preceded the OATT. The new formula rates also permit recovery of Cleco Power's FERC-jurisdictional investments in transmission and other assets placed in service since the existing rates were established. The settlement agreement allows for a return on equity of 10.5%, with an equity ratio of 53%. In accordance with the settlement agreement, Cleco Power shall discount the charges produced by the formula rate by 10% until the earlier of December 31, 2014 or the date upon which Cleco Power commences operations under the Midwest Independent Transmission System Operator Tariff. Per FERC regulation, Cleco Power implemented new rates on November 1, 2012, subject to refund.
